Junior Dan Davis Named University Athletic Association Athlete of the Week

St. Louis, Mo., January 24, 2011 – Junior Dan Davis of the men’s indoor track and field team earned University Athletic Association (UAA) Athlete of the Week honors, as announced Monday by the conference office.

Davis became the second Washington University athlete in as many weeks to set a new school record and meet 2011 NCAA Division III provisional qualifying standards in the 60-meter hurdles.

He posted a school-record tying time of 8.32 in the 60-meter hurdle preliminaries at the Illinois College Snowbird Open on Saturday, Jan. 22, in Jacksonville, Ill., matching the record set by classmate Tyler Jackson at the Rose-Hulman Institute of Technology Double Dual meet last weekend in Terre Haute, Ind.

The Washington University men’s indoor track and field team placed first out of 17 squads at the Snowbird Open with a team score of 118.5 points.

The Washington U. men’s and women’s indoor track and field teams will both be back in action on Saturday, Jan. 29, for the Rose-Hulman Engineer Invitational in Terre Haute, Ind., at 12:30 p.m.
